What Do Cash Home Buyers Pay in Birmingham?
Less than full retail, and here is why. A cash buyer takes on the repairs, the holding costs, and the risk that a normal buyer would not accept, so the number reflects those costs. In exchange you pay no commissions, no repairs, and no closing costs, and you get certainty and a date you choose. Whether that trade is worth it depends on your house and your situation.
Our math is not a secret. We start with what the house is likely worth in its current market, then subtract an estimate of the repairs it needs based on the condition you describe. What is left is shown to you as a range.
It is a range rather than one number because we have not seen the house yet. The walkthrough moves the price inside or near that range, and we explain any movement.
Compare it on net, not on the headline. A retail price minus commission, minus repairs, minus months of taxes, insurance, and utilities is a different number than the one on the sign.
If your house is in good condition and you can wait, a listing will often net you more, and we would rather tell you that than talk you into a sale.
